The national chairman of the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P), Prince Uche Secondus and former Senate President, David Mark on Wednesday stormed Ekiti State where they reassured all governorship aspirants on the platform of the party in Ekiti State that it will conduct a free, fair and transparent primary ahead of the July 14 governorship poll.

The national chairman of the party, Chief Uche Secondus gave the assurance on Wednesday in Ado Ekiti, during a peace and reconciliation meeting involving aggrieved aspirants of the party in the state.

Some the governorship aspirants on the platform of the party in the state have been at loggerheads with the leadership of state chapter of the party, following the adoption of the deputy governor, Prof Kolapo Olusola  as preferred candidate, which was backed by Governor Ayodele Fayose.

The aggrieved aspirants present at the meeting, were, former national publicity of the party, Prince Adedayo Adeyeye, the Senate deputy minority whip, Mrs Biodun Olujimi.

Former Nigeria envoy to Canada, Chief Dare Bejide and former deputy governor in the state, Dr Sikiru Lawal had since dumped the party for Social Democratic Party (SDP) and Labour Party (LP) respectively.

Fayose’s deputy, Prof. Olusola, is among the aspirants scheduled to participate in the May 8 primary of the party.

Addressing aggrieved aspirants who were at the meeting with their supporters, Secondus, said: “I assure you once again, there will be transparency and the process would not cheat anybody.

“I urge you to join the leaders to work together to ensure a free and fair transparent primaries,eminent Nigerian are conducting the primaries.

” We urge you to remain calm. We also urge INEC and security agents not to be partial but come to defend democracy doing that the best if our people will serve the people the best. From here we are moving to other parts of the country for sensitization.”

Speaking in the same vein, former Senate President, David Mark said: “First is that I have been working on bringing peace to Ekiti by reconciling all parties and that has been done very well. I thank you supporters for the peace and agreement to work together.

‘’Secondly,  is to assure you that the process leading to the final election of whoever will become PDP candidate in Ekiti for the July poll will be free fair and credible. If we are insisting that INEC must be fair, it  means we will have to do so ourselves at the party level.

‘’Nobody will write delegates’ names, everyone will vote for candidate of his choice. We will ensure this and all stakeholders will ensure it. We want to show the world what internal democracy is. Internal democracy will ensure that you all fight for your preferred cans and we will ensure that. I am very confident that PDP will be in Ekiti.”
